Output 68df5749b718efb17c0f2eb2d272007a05388c717a48b887f38a9944f9784461:1

value
1408907966
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07265586ec4c36983604757b3135a4f804a7846a OP_EQUAL
address
32LpaPLCi8y7z7PAid9RuFGB6uX1AP2ZGe
transaction
68df5749b718efb17c0f2eb2d272007a05388c717a48b887f38a9944f9784461
confirmations
535254
spent
true